    The weather called for something hot. Hot soup that is. We were in south San Jose and craving something warm. After doing an online search, we came across Ramen Champ. We arrived for dinner on a Sunday night recently. The ramen restaurant is located in an older but nice plaza off Curtner and Santa Teresa blvd. 24 Fitness Santa Teresa is located in the same plaza. Parking is easy and accessible in the large parking lot. The restaurant has traditional simple Japanese modern decor. One room is spacious and bright consisting of a few tables and particularly for larger parties. The other room has the waiting area, kitchen, and only a few 2 top tables all together. The vibe was family friendly and inviting. We signed in on the waiting list and our wait time ended up being about 35 minutes. We ordered tonkotsu ramen, miso ramen, shoyu ramen, and a large hot sake. Our ramens was delicious. The meat was tender and juicy. The broths were very flavorful. Ramen on a cold night was the perfect remedy. Overall we enjoyed our experience at Ramen Champ. The staff was friendly and helpful. The option to use a QR menu was convenient. Price point for the ramen was ok. My only gripe was the ramen did not include a hard boiled egg already. They sold out of eggs so we could not order a side order of eggs. It was great to try this spot once at least but not sure when we will be back again.

    Specializing in Jiro-style aka "junk food" ramen with thick, chewy noodles, extra fatty pork, and a mountain of humble veggies like cabbage and bean sprouts, this homey restaurant is spare in its decor but super abundant in its portions. My party of 3 completely overestimated our stomachs in ordering two appetizers and three heavy AF entrées, resulting in leftovers for days. Wish our server had warned us, lol!

    Delicious! Three of us had lunch here today. Appetizers we had Takoyaki, Chicken Karage and Gyoza. The takoyaki was very yummy! Tender pieces of octopus in a delicious batter. Juicy and delicious! The Chicken Karage was tasty. Juicy pieces of tender chicken fried in a light crunchy batter. The gyoza were yummy too! Fried golden brown and tasty. I had the Tsukeman dipping ramen. Tender juicy pieces of pork belly in the sauce. Did your warm chewy noodles into the yummy broth. The egg was perfectly cooked and tasty. The other two had the Buta Ramen and they enjoyed it. Nice tender noodles in a very tasty garlic infused broth. The service was very nice! Super friendly servers willing to explain the dishes to you. The ambiance is warm and friendly. Nice clean bathrooms too! Yummy place and I hope to be back soon!
